    Commonly used with 1, 3, & 5 working and 2 & 4 blanked off except for racing - that's how Don Nicholson's motor was set up.

    Elbows are currently made by Patricks in Az, but need spacers to reduce them to Chv size, as the port diameter differ.

    The differenceb/w this and a Jimmy manifold is the spacing of the outlet holes.
